Global Market Pricing Trends for Cationic Surfactants in 2026

The pricing structure for Tetradecyl trimethyl ammonium chloride is influenced by several macroeconomic factors, including the cost of fatty amines, methyl chloride, and energy consumption during synthesis. In 2026, market analysts predict a stabilization of prices following the volatility seen in previous years. However, premium grades maintaining strict purity thresholds (>98.0%) may command a higher margin due to the rigorous processing required to remove residual amines and salts.

Furthermore, logistics costs play a significant role in the landed cost of the material. While some regions offer localized shipping incentives, the total cost of ownership must account for storage requirements, as the compound is hygroscopic. Proper packaging and moisture control during transit are non-negotiable for maintaining the specified molecular weight and physical state upon arrival.

Documentation and Compliance

Every shipment should be accompanied by a valid Certificate of Analysis (COA). The COA confirms critical parameters such as assay purity, pH value, and appearance. Additionally, Safety Data Sheets (SDS) must be up-to-date to ensure safe handling and storage at the receiving facility. For international trade, Certificates of Origin (COO) are often required to verify the synthetic nature of the materials and comply with customs regulations.

Cost Comparison Across Assay Grades (99%, 70%, 50%, 30%)

The cost per kilogram varies significantly depending on the active matter concentration and the physical form (powder vs. liquid). Higher purity grades generally incur higher processing costs but offer better value for applications requiring precise stoichiometry. The following table outlines the typical specifications and commercial considerations for common grades available in the market.

Grade Specification Physical Form Active Matter Primary Applications Commercial Consideration
High Purity White Powder > 98.0% Organic Synthesis, Phase Transfer Catalysis Highest unit cost; requires dry storage due to hygroscopic nature.
Concentrated Solution Colorless Liquid 70% ± 2% Industrial Cleaners, Disinfectants Balanced cost; reduced shipping weight compared to lower grades.
Standard Solution Colorless Liquid 50% ± 2% Textile Auxiliaries, Emulsifiers Cost-effective for large volume dilution processes.
Dilute Solution Colorless Liquid 30% ± 2% Consumer Care Products, Fabric Softeners Lowest unit cost; higher logistics cost due to water content.

Technical Properties and Handling

Regardless of the grade selected, the chemical properties remain consistent with the structure of trimethyl-N-tetradecylammonium chloride. The molecular weight is 291.95 g/mol, and the chemical formula is CH3(CH2)13N(CH3)3Cl. Users must note the hygroscopic sensitivity, particularly for the powder form. Storage at room temperature in sealed containers is mandatory to prevent clumping and degradation of the active ingredient.

In antimicrobial applications, the cationic nature of the molecule allows it to disrupt bacterial cell membranes effectively. This makes it a preferred choice for healthcare settings and surface disinfectants. In cosmetic formulations, it acts as an emulsifying agent, stabilizing oil-in-water mixtures to ensure product consistency and shelf life.
